If Vanadium can be mined and processed cost effective then yes its vastly profitable, I spent 3 years at a mine which produced magnetite and then further refined it to final product of FerroVanadium Billits
$37,000 a tonne back in 2013,
But it ultimately failed the project, ( plus burnt down) and now sits in care and maintenance due to receivership came in.
It's an extremely difficult process to get right, chemically and process wise, one small variable change can destroy the entire vanadium crystal and turns it into near on impossible to break and sell.
The crystal structure of the final steel billit needs to be perfect otherwise it's to hard to crush and sell.
Unless your selling pure V203 powder. Then you may have a chance.
